Package Overview and Benefits

The IRCTC Tirumala Package, often called Govindam or Divine Balaji Darshan, is a 2-night, 3-day train tour from Hyderabad, per telanganatoday.com. It includes sleeper or 3rd AC train tickets, a Rs. 300 Seegra Darshan ticket, and hotel stay for freshening up, per bestbus.in. Priced from Rs. 3,800 for triple sharing, it covers Tirumala, Sri Padmavati Temple, and sometimes Kanipakam, per myholidayszone.com. Guides assist with darshan, and breakfast is included, per tirupatitirumalainfo.com. Cost and Inclusions

The package starts at Rs. 3,800 for triple/double sharing (sleeper class) and Rs. 5,660 for 3rd AC, with single sharing at Rs. 4,950-6,790, per myholidayszone.com. It includes train tickets, a Rs. 300 TTD darshan ticket, non-AC hotel stay, and breakfast, per bestbus.in. Road transport to Tirumala and guide services are provided, per telanganatoday.com. Itinerary and Schedule

The package begins with an evening train (No. 12734 Narayanadri Express) from Hyderabad’s Secunderabad or Lingampalli at 6:10 PM, arriving in Tirupati by 5:55 AM, per myholidayszone.com. Day 2 involves hotel check-in, breakfast, and Tirumala darshan by 9:00 AM, followed by other temples if included, per bestbus.in. Day 3 includes breakfast and return by evening train, reaching Hyderabad by 6:25 AM, per tirupatitirumalainfo.com. Day 1: Journey to Tirupati

Board the Narayanadri Express at Secunderabad (6:10 PM), Lingampalli (5:25 PM), or Nalgonda (7:38 PM), per triptirupati.com. The overnight 12-hour journey covers 636 km, with sleeper or 3rd AC options, per bestbus.in. Carry ID and dress code attire (dhoti for men, saree for women), per gotirupati.com. Day 2: Darshan and Sightseeing

Arrive in Tirupati at 5:55 AM, transfer to a non-AC hotel like Bhimas Residency for freshening up, per bestbus.in. After breakfast, depart for Tirumala by 8:30 AM in a shared vehicle, per myholidayszone.com. Seegra Darshan (9:00-11:00 AM) takes 1-2 hours, per tripadvisor.com. Booking Process and Requirements

Book the package online at irctctourism.com or through authorized agents like BestBus, at least 7 days before travel, per bestbus.in. Provide Aadhar details for all passengers, as TTD requires IDs for darshan, per myholidayszone.com. No rescheduling is allowed, so confirm dates, per tirupatitirumalainfo.com. ID and Dress Code Rules

Carry original Aadhar cards for all travelers, as TTD checks IDs at darshan, per gotirupati.com. Men must wear dhoti or kurta-pajama; women need sarees or salwar kameez, per bestbus.in. Jeans or T-shirts are banned, per triptirupati.com. Kids under 5 don’t need tickets but require ID, per myholidayszone.com. Comfort vs. Standard Packages

Standard packages (sleeper class) cost Rs. 3,800-4,950, while comfort (3rd AC) is Rs. 5,660-6,790, per myholidayszone.com. Comfort offers cooler, quieter travel, ideal for seniors, per tripadvisor.com. Both include the same darshan and hotel, per bestbus.in. Choose based on budget and comfort needs, per gotirupati.com.
